Privacy and Data:
Our student ID cards are safe and secure. We use PVC cards with a passive RFID chip containing only a unique identification (UID) number. The UID in the chip is read by our card reader, and our system uses it to reference student information. The latest cloud technology, encryption, and security protocols ensure your child’s information is secure.

Counselor Corner- 7 MINDSETS SEL CURRICULUM
Hello Parents,
Lesson 3.3 Build Your Dream Team Students will be participating in SEL lesson using 7 Mindsets. The 7 Mindsets are based on a three year research effort that began with the simple question: What do the world’s happiest and most successful people have in common? What emerged from their research was a set of 7 mental habits foundational to an enriched life. The 7 Mindsets are a comprehensive blueprint for happiness, intentionality and success, written in simple, powerful language to teach and activate success strategies for people to live the lives of their dreams. The 7 mental Habits are: Everthing is Possible, Passion First, We Are Connected, 100% Accountable, Attitude of Gratitude, Live to Give, & The Time is Now. Each week you will get a brief description of each of the 7 Mindsets, along with one immediate action you can take as parents to help instill a 7 Mindsets culture in your home. This weeks topic is : Build Your Dream Team- Building a Dream Team is about identifying the individuals who can help us live our dreams. Perhaps they have experience we can draw from, access to resources we will need, or can provide us with critical support as we start the path toward our dreams and face the challenges that will bring. The important step is to recognize the critical role others play our lives, and deliberately begin developing the relationships that will help us.
